CFO Insights, based in London, seeks a Delegate Sales Executive to drive revenue by selling delegate passes to senior professionals at international conferences.

You will own targets, engage in high-volume outreach, and manage the full sales cycle from first contact to close.

You will collaborate with marketing and conference teams, develop industry knowledge, and grow your career in a fast-paced, entrepreneurial environment with international exposure and travel opportunities.

Know Your Sales Methodologies

Brush up on popular sales methodologies like SPIN Selling or Challenger Sales. Being able to discuss these techniques and how you've applied them will show CFO Insights that you understand the role and can hit the ground running in the sales game.

Demonstrate Your Deal-Making Skills

Prepare to share stories from your past experiences where you closed deals, overcame objections, or started new client relationships. We want to show CFO Insights that you’re not just about numbers but also about building lasting connections in business development.

Prepare for Role-Play Scenarios

In a full-time sales interview, don’t be surprised if they throw in a role-play exercise to test your pitching skills. Practising how you would pitch a product or handle an objection will help us shine in this simulation—think of it like a dress rehearsal for your future sales calls!
